One of the most powerful ways to use the iOSCCTSC is by looking for divergence. This is when the price action and the indicator are moving in opposite directions. For example, if the price of an asset is making a higher high, but the iOSCCTSC indicator is printing a lower high, this is bearish divergence. It suggests that the upward momentum is weakening, and a potential price reversal to the downside could be imminent. Conversely, if the price is making a lower low and the iOSCCTSC is making a higher low (bullish divergence), it signals weakening downside momentum and a potential upward reversal. Trading with divergence often involves waiting for confirmation, perhaps a break of a trendline or a candlestick pattern, before entering a trade.     1. Timeframe Analysis is Key

    Don't just slap the iOSCCTSC on one timeframe and call it a day. Analyze the indicator across multiple timeframes. What looks like a strong bullish signal on a 5-minute chart might be a minor pullback within a larger bearish trend on the daily chart. Using a top-down approach – analyzing the weekly, daily, and then shorter timeframes – can give you a much clearer picture of the prevailing market conditions and the significance of the signals generated by the iOSCCTSC. This helps you filter out short-term noise and focus on the bigger picture.

    2. Context is Everything: Combine with Price Action

    Never, ever treat the iOSCCTSC indicator in isolation. Always interpret its signals in the context of price action. Look at the actual candlestick patterns, support and resistance levels on your main chart, and trendlines. If the iOSCCTSC is giving a bullish signal, does it align with a bounce off a key support level? If it's showing bearish divergence, is the price forming a bearish reversal pattern like a double top? This synergy between the indicator and raw price movement is where true trading prowess lies.

    4. Backtesting and Forward Testing

    Before you risk real money, thoroughly backtest the strategies you develop using the iOSCCTSC on historical data. See how your chosen setups would have performed in the past. Once you're comfortable, move to forward testing on a demo account. This simulates live trading conditions without financial risk and allows you to refine your approach based on real-time market behavior. Consistency is built through rigorous testing.
